![]() None of the dupli color ceramic coatings seem to stick to the h pipe longer than maybe 2-3 warmup cycles. I'm running an aftermarket pipe with 2 high flow cats opposite the muffler inlet flange. I keep painting them with the off the shelf 1500 degree ceramic engine paints to keep them nice and fresh but the paint seems to disappear after 3-4 warmup cycles. Has anyone found anything that actually sticks to the metal? It's not the dynamic wind and debris that strips it off since I painted my headers with the 1500 ceramic paint and it flaked off mostly by the second warmup cycle.
